okay just put in new indiglos. Cant figure out shit with wonderful Japenglish instructions included. What is the best place for power to connect to so that when i turn on driving lights, gauges come on? Right now, gauges come on when headlights only are turned on, and when high beams are on, gauges go off? What wire is the one i want for normal operation?
is it on the headlight/blinker assembly or starter assembly? anuone know what color factory wire to use?

Its the green wire with the white stripe. Go to Wyatt's website, he's got pictures. Forgot the website, its been posted lots of times before. That wire is the parking light wire. Parking lights come on, indiglos come on.
